GOALS

The Strong-Turner Alumni Chapter of the ASU Alumni Association has a primary goal of furthering the active participation of African-American alumni in the activities of Arkansas State University that directly   impact  African-American students, alumni, faculty/staff and the  community.  Current programs to assist with  these goals are:

1. FUNDRAISING: The Linual Cameron Scholarship fund is an endowed scholarship for African-American students at Arkansas State University. 

2. RECRUITMENT OF AFRICAN-AMERICAN STUDENTS, FACULTY AND STAFF: The chapter strives to assist with the recruiting of qualified African-American students, faculty and staff to ASU.

3. RETENTION OF AFRICAN-AMERICAN STUDENTS:  The chapter assists the university and its programs designed to increase the number of African-American graduates.

4. CAREER ASSISTANCE:  The chapter will assist African-American graduates in job placement and career decision-making whenever possible.

5. HOMECOMING ACTIVITIES:  The chapter celebrates and provides homecoming activities of particular interest to African-American alumni.

6. NEWSLETTER/LISTSERV:  The chapter will publish an annual newsletter that will be mailed or  sent through the S-TAC  listserv to all African-American graduates. 

7. BLACK HISTORY MONTH:  The chapter working with the Office of Multicultural Affairs will assist in the design of programs each year during Black History Month.

8. RECOGNITION OF AFRICAN-AMERICAN STUDENTS AND GRADUATES:  The chapter working with the Office of Multicultural Affairs will recognize each year for outstanding achievements African-American students and graduates with 3.0 GPAs.
